PAM2803

3W High Power White LED Driver

Description

The PAM2803 is a set-up DC-DC converter that delivers a regulated output current. The device switches at a 1.0MHz constant frequency, allowing for the use of small value external inductor and ceramic capacitors. The PAM2803 is targeted to be used for driving loads up to 1A from a two-cell alkaline battery. The LED current can be programmed by the external current sense resistor, RS, connected between the feedback pin (FB) and ground. A low 95mV feedback voltage reduces the power loss in the Rs for better efficiency. With its internal 2A, 100mΩ NMOS switch, the device can provide high efficiency even at heavy load. During the shutdown mode, the feedback resistor RS and the load are completely disconnected and the current consumption is reduced to less than 1μA. The PAM2803 is available in the 6-lead TSOT26 package.

Application(s)

  • White LED Torch (Flashlight)
  • White LED Camera Flash
  • DSC(Digital Still Camera)Flash
  • Cellular Camera Phone Flash
  • PDA Camera Flash
  • Camcorder Torch(Flashlight) Lamp
